Job Description

Amgen is expanding and with that comes an exciting opportunity to help build and strengthen quality systems that will support the next generation of packaging operations. We’re seeking a QA Specialist to play a pivotal role in our B2 expansion, supporting Commissioning & Qualification (C&Q) and New Product Introduction (NPI) while ensuring our quality systems are robust, compliant, and inspection-ready from day one.

Job Responsibility

  • Provide QA support for Commissioning & Qualification (C&Q) activities, including review/approval of protocols and reports
  • Actively support New Product Introduction (NPI) to ensure quality requirements are embedded from early stages through commercialization
  • Lead and support Quality Systems processes, including: Deviations
  • Product Disposition
  • CAPAs
  • Change Controls
  • Ensure timely, thorough, and compliant investigations, driving effective root cause analysis and sustainable solutions
  • Support batch disposition activities in alignment with packaging operations and quality requirements
  • Partner with cross-functional teams to ensure quality systems are effectively implemented during B2 startup and ramp-up
  • Drive and contribute to Continuous Improvement (CI) initiatives to enhance quality system performance and efficiency
  • Ensure that changes impacting product quality are appropriately assessed and implemented through Change Control processes
  • Maintain inspection readiness and support internal/external audits and regulatory inspections
  • Identify and escalate quality and compliance risks
  • Collaborate closely with Packaging, Engineering, PD, Supply Chain, and QC to ensure seamless execution
